Saturday
Visit the Smoky Lake Great White North Pumpkin Weigh-off & Fair | All day
The growers of Alberta and surrounding provinces bring their pumpkins, squash and gourds to participate in the Smoky Lake Great White North Pumpkin Fair and weigh off. Watch a giant pumpkin smash down to the ground at the Pumpkin DROP!
RONA Kids Workshop: Make a Halloween Lantern | 10:00 a.m.
On October 4, your children are invited to build and paint a bat-shaped lantern at participating RONA stores. It’s a great opportunity to enjoy a fun family activity, spark your little ones’ creativity, and benefit from the advice of our on-site experts.
Harvest Festival at Currents of Windermere | 11:00 a.m.
Celebrate fall at Currents of Windermere’s Harvest Festival! Free family fun, petting zoo, games, treats, and prizes, Oct 4, 11–3.

City of Edmonton Play Rangers | 1:00 p.m.
Play Rangers focuses on children and family participation, with planned special outdoor recreation activities that can be enjoyed by all. Play Rangers will take place at Whitemud Park, weekly on Saturdays.
Integra Haunted Tire Shop | 2:00 p.m.
Dare to enter the 3rd Annual Haunted Shop in Fort Saskatchewan! On October 4, 2025, Integra Tire transforms into a spine-chilling playground full of frights for ages 12 and up—and younger adventurers ready to test their courage. Alongside the scares, there will be fun activities for kids, all in support of the Fort Saskatchewan Food Bank. Come for the thrills, stay for the fun, and help make a difference.
